Saturday Girls Sweeps
Team Sweepstakes Race
Great Oak's girls will be well-motivated this week after falling from their US #1 perch, and this is an excellent event for a statement race. Don't be surprised if Destiny Collins and company come out with all guns blazing on Saturday morning and look to put the hurt on some of California's best teams. That includes a Davis squad that also has aspirations of going to NXN, as well as a group from Arcadia that has been very impressive so far. Saugus is also lurking as a potential top-3 team here, and this would be just the right time of the season for the Centurions to let everyone know they're not going away. If you're looking for sleeper teams, consider Serrano (which has been relatively quiet all year) as well as Trabuco Hills, fresh off an upset win at the OC Champs.
We're getting the match-up that we thought we would see two weekends ago, and the extra waiting has us even more anxious to see the outcome! If you can find one weakness in the nearly immaculate season that Fiona O'Keeffe (Davis) is having - I mean, her 5K time is better than her 3 Mile! - it would be that her two 5K's have been on flatter, faster courses. Collins, on the other hand, has run at the very difficult Eagle Island State Park in Idaho for the Bob Firman Invite, and that might give her some advantage on the challenging Mt. SAC hills. The last time they raced, Collins pulled away to win the CIF 3200 title, but that was over 4 months ago!
There should also be a very heated competition among the members of the chase pack, who will be battling for third unless something unusual happens. Evelyn Mandel has been the revelation for Great Oak this season, and she should be pushed to limit by Nicole Zielinski (Canyon Anaheim Hills) and Holly Lung (Arcadia). Mariah Castillo (Saugus) and Sofia Castiglioni (Davis), who's having a stellar season of her own, are also likely to be in that first big group at the front of this race. Don't be too surprised if either Glennis Murphy (Redwood) or Ashley Licata (Capistrano Valley) makes a bid for the top 5 - both had strong races here in 2014.

Individual Sweepstakes Race
Amanda Gehrich won't dominate this race the way she did at the OC Championships last weekend. The Tesoro senior will have her hands full with a number of top-flight runners, from Kelly Byrnd (Canyon Crest) to Mikayla Sodersten (Clovis). In between those two on the virtual meet, you can find a virtual who's who of the best runners in SoCal, including Claire Graves (Citrus Valley), Candela Fernandez (Burbank), and Cassi Durgy (Huntington Beach). Freshman Chloe Arriaga (Walnut) is an intruiging wild card after running 17:00 at Bell Gardens, but Mt. SAC is a very different course from the two 3 Milers she has run. Another interesting runner: Emily Virtue (Burroughs) started off the season with a big time at the Great Cow Run, but since then she has not posted another performance that is quite as impressive. I'm particularly interested to see how Fernandez races here; she has struggled this year, but this is the site of two of her best performances from 2014 (she finished 2nd in this race).
Canyon Crest appears to have the edge in the team scores, but Mira Costa is also quite strong, and it wouldn't be terribly surprising to see Monte Vista or Rancho Bernardo in the mix, either.
